European chemical companies are facing increasing pressure following the release of their second-quarter 2026 results, as investors closely monitor their ability to maintain profit margins amid weak global demand and rising competition from Asian producers. Although some companies have raised their profit guidance based on the temporary price increases resulting from supply disruptions caused by regional tensions, analysts warn that this recovery may be short-lived, especially as demand declines and supply chains adapt. The German Chemical Industry Association (VCI) confirmed that the market is suffering from structural weakness, noting that stable supplies could lead to a drop in demand again, threatening price pressures and a decline in actual demand amid the resurgent energy markets that have restored Asian market competitiveness. Analysts expect the impact of additional tensions in the Strait of Hormuz to be less severe than at the start of the conflict, with attention turning to the upcoming results of companies like Lanxess, Clariant, and Wacker Chemie to assess whether the price improvements are sustainable. Meanwhile, focus is shifting to the potential for weakened demand in the second half of the year.
